How to document an in-kind donation?
In-kind donation receipt. The donor, not the nonprofit, must determine the monetary value of goods donated. In-kind donation receipts should include the donor's name, the description of the gift, and the date the gift was received.

What is required on an in-kind donation receipt?
Generally, a donor may deduct an in-kind (or, non-cash) donation as a charitable contribution. And a donor must obtain a written acknowledgment from the charity to substantiate the gift, although the acknowledgment will generally not assign a dollar value to the donation.

What is In-kind Donation Form?
An In-kind Donation Form is a document used to record non-monetary contributions made to an organization, such as goods or services provided to support its mission.
Who is required to file In-kind Donation Form?
Organizations that receive in-kind donations may be required to file an In-kind Donation Form to document and report these contributions, particularly for tax purposes or to maintain transparency with stakeholders.
How to fill out In-kind Donation Form?
To fill out an In-kind Donation Form, provide details about the donor, describe the donated items or services, assign a fair market value to each item, and include the date of the donation along with signatures from both the donor and recipient.
What is the purpose of In-kind Donation Form?
The purpose of the In-kind Donation Form is to officially document the receipt of non-cash contributions, assist with record-keeping for tax purposes, and ensure transparency in the operations of the organization.
What information must be reported on In-kind Donation Form?
The In-kind Donation Form must report the donor's name and contact information, a detailed description of the donated items or services, their fair market value, the date of donation, and signatures from both parties involved.
